Please Help Me :(((((( I Really Dont Know How TO Do This :(((((((
mixas84 [53]
<h3>Answer:  an = 6n - 15   (Choice C)</h3>

======================================================

Explanation:

This sequence is arithmetic

The first term is a = -9

The common difference is d = 6 since we're adding 6 to each term to get the next one (eg: -3+6 = 3 or 3+6 = 9 or 9+6 = 15)

Plug those values into the arithmetic nth term formula below

an = a + d*(n-1)

an = -9 + 6*(n-1)

an = -9 + 6n-6

an = 6n - 15

--------------

As a check, let's plug in something like n = 1

an = 6n - 15

a1 = 6*1 - 15

a1 = 6 - 15

a1 = -9

We see that the 1st term is -9, which matches the sequence given

Now let's plug in n = 2

an = 6n - 15

a2 = 6*2 - 15

a2 = 12 - 15

a2 = -3

The 2nd term is -3. This also matches.

I'll let you check the other values of n to confirm the answer.

A surfboard has a price of $920. With sales tax, it will cost $1,012. What is the sales tax percentage?
Solnce55 [7]

Answer: 10%

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the sale tax                                                    = $x

Cost price  (CP) of the surfboard                       = $920

Sale tax with cost price of the surfboard          = $1,012

Therefore the sale tax   ($x)                                     = $1,012 - $920

                                                                             =$92

Therefore the sale  tax percentage                   = ⁹²/₉₂₀  x 100

                                                                             = 10%
